Uber's Data Scientist career path spans multiple levels with distinct responsibilities and compensation packages. The typical progression involves growing from DS1 to DS4, with significant increases in salary and RSUs at each step. Promotion criteria focus on technical expertise, business impact, and leadership.
What Are the Different Levels in Uber's Data Scientist Career Path?
Uber's Data Scientist career ladder typically includes four levels: DS1, DS2, DS3, and DS4. Each level represents a significant step up in terms of responsibility, technical expertise, and business impact. The base salary for these roles can range from $131,000 to $252,000, according to Levels.fyi data.
What Skills and Experience Are Required for Each Uber Data Scientist Level?
The skills required for Uber Data Scientists evolve significantly as they progress through the levels. DS1 candidates typically need strong statistical knowledge and basic ML modeling skills, while DS4 requires expertise in ML pipeline design, feature engineering, and experimentation platforms. SQL proficiency and Python/R coding skills are essential across all levels.
How Does Compensation Vary Across Uber Data Scientist Levels?
Compensation for Uber Data Scientists includes base salary, bonus, and RSUs, with significant variations across levels. For instance, a DS1 might earn a base salary of $131,000, while a DS4 could earn $252,000 or more. RSUs also increase substantially with level, reflecting the growing impact and responsibility of the role.
What Are the Typical Timelines for Promotion in Uber's Data Scientist Career Path?
Promotion timelines at Uber vary based on individual performance and business needs. Typically, a Data Scientist can expect to spend 1-2 years at the DS1 level before being considered for promotion to DS2. Subsequent promotions usually occur every 2-3 years, depending on the individual's growth and the company's needs.
How to Prepare Effectively
To succeed in Uber's Data Scientist career path, focus on:
- Developing strong statistical and ML modeling skills
- Improving SQL and Python/R coding proficiency
- Gaining experience with A/B testing and product analytics
- Understanding ML pipeline design and experimentation platforms
- Practicing case studies and system design interviews
- Work through a structured preparation system (the PM Interview Playbook covers ML system design with real debrief examples)
Where the Process Gets Unforgiving
When pursuing an Uber Data Scientist role, avoid:
- Focusing solely on technical skills rather than business impact (BAD: "I optimized this model by 5%"; GOOD: "My optimization led to a 2% increase in user engagement")
- Neglecting to develop leadership skills as you progress through levels (BAD: only working on individual tasks; GOOD: leading projects and mentoring junior team members)
- Overlooking the importance of communication skills in presenting complex data insights (BAD: using overly technical jargon; GOOD: creating clear, actionable recommendations for stakeholders)
Related Guides
- Uber Product Manager Guide
- Uber Software Engineer Guide
- Uber Technical Program Manager Guide
- Uber Product Marketing Manager Guide
- Tesla Data Scientist Guide
FAQ
What are the most common interview mistakes?
Three frequent mistakes: diving into answers without a clear framework, neglecting data-driven arguments, and giving generic behavioral responses. Every answer should have clear structure and specific examples.
Any tips for salary negotiation?
Multiple competing offers are your strongest leverage. Research market rates, prepare data to support your expectations, and negotiate on total compensation — base, RSU, sign-on bonus, and level — not just one dimension.
What is the average base salary for an Uber Data Scientist?
The average base salary ranges from $131,000 for entry-level positions to $252,000 for more senior roles, according to verified data.
How long does it typically take to get promoted at Uber?
Promotion timelines vary, but typically, a Data Scientist can expect to be considered for promotion every 1-3 years, depending on performance and business needs.
What skills are most important for advancing in Uber's Data Scientist career path?
Technical skills such as ML modeling and SQL are crucial, but so are soft skills like leadership and communication, which become increasingly important at higher levels.
Want to systematically prepare for PM interviews?
Read the full playbook on Amazon →
Need the companion prep toolkit? The PM Interview Prep System includes frameworks, mock interview trackers, and a 30-day preparation plan.